Position Type: Full-time, Onsite
Location: Aurora, CO
Clearance: Active TS/SCI w/ CI Poly
Waypoint's client is seeking a Systems Engineer Technical Assistant (SETA) to provide technical support and advisory expertise to government customers and engineering teams. This role supports system engineering oversight, Agile development efforts, and cybersecurity compliance across mission systems.
The SETA will serve as a liaison between technical teams and government stakeholders, ensuring alignment of system development, operational requirements, and security compliance across the enterprise.
Responsibilities:
- Provide technical advisory support to government stakeholders and engineering teams across system development and operational efforts.
- Support Agile software development teams, including Scrum Master functions when required.
- Assess development efforts and provide recommendations regarding priorities, level of effort, and resource allocation.
- Monitor and ensure technical deliverables meet schedule, budget, and quality requirements.
- Facilitate coordination across stakeholders, development teams, and external partners.
- Support organizational communication efforts aligned with mission goals.
- Ensure systems and assets meet security and compliance requirements, including adherence to the Risk Management Framework (RMF).
- Support Information Assurance (IA) activities, including security control implementation, documentation, and vulnerability mitigation.
- Provide technical insight into system architecture, DevOps processes, and operational environments.
Required:
- Active TS/SCI clearance with CI Polygraph.
- Experience supporting government programs in a Systems Engineering Technical Assistance (SETA) or similar role.
- Experience with systems engineering principles and lifecycle processes.
- Experience working within Agile software development environments, including Scrum processes.
Experience with DevOps concepts and practices. - Experience supporting Risk Management Framework (RMF) implementation and compliance.
- Experience supporting Information Assurance (IA) activities, including security control implementation and vulnerability management.
Desired:
- Experience with tools such as ServiceNow, Tenable Security Center, RedSeal, Forward Networks, Tableau, Kubernetes, and AWS.
- Familiarity with programming or scripting languages such as JavaScript, HTML, CSS, and Python.
- Experience supporting cybersecurity, network analysis, or enterprise IT environments.
- Experience with project management and technical program oversight.
